Origins of NextBillion
Founded in 2020, NextBillion.ai was established by three former members of Grab’s Geo team- Gaurav Bubna, Ajay Bulusu, and Shaolin Zheng. They recognised a significant flaw in existing mapping services: they were costly, inflexible, and ill-suited for the complexities of emerging markets. Dissatisfied with generic APIs, they aimed to develop a flexible, scalable geospatial platform enabling businesses to customise routing based on local regulations, vehicle types, and operational nuances.
Backed by Lightspeed, Falcon Edge, and M12, NextBillion.ai is revolutionising location technology to be flexible, suitable for enterprises, and prepared for the next billion users.
Technological Framework
NextBillion.ai streamlines complex delivery challenges by enabling businesses to define over 50 custom constraints, such as specific delivery time windows, vehicle load limits, and detailed task sequences that align with their unique workflows.
Its adaptive re-optimisation instantly adjusts routes as new orders come in or resources shift. By integrating customised map layers with proprietary data, such as private roads, restricted zones, and warehouse access points, it incorporates real-world details that traditional platforms often miss.
Engineered to manage thousands of stops and extensive distance matrices efficiently, it delivers high-performance routing on a large scale. With specialised APIs and SDKs for multi-vehicle coordination, precise routing, and navigation across platforms, NextBillion.ai offers developers powerful and flexible tools.
Its enterprise-grade security and adaptable deployment options meet strict compliance requirements. It utilises fleet history and real-time traffic data to deliver accurate ETAs and dependable routes, supporting businesses in enhancing delivery efficiency in complex environments.
Funding and Milestones
In 2021, NextBillion.ai raised $6.25 million in a Series A funding round led by M12, Microsoft’s venture arm, with participation from Lightspeed and Falcon Edge Capital. This funding supported focused growth and enhanced its product offerings. The following year, it secured $21 million in a Series B round, led by Mirae Asset Capital and supported by previous investors, which boosted its expansion into international markets. Having raised a total of $34 million, NextBillion.ai is quickly transforming from a regional firm into a global leader in geospatial intelligence.
NextBillion.ai offers a range of mapping APIs and SDKs, from routing to geocoding, solving complex enterprise challenges. Its client base grew tenfold, now supporting over 30 organisations in more than 20 countries. With over 2 billion API calls, the platform shows resilience and scalability. It was named a World Economic Forum Technology Pioneer and recognised by Fast Company as a top Asia-Pacific innovator, cementing its leadership in geospatial solutions.
Strategic Partnerships
NextBillion.ai has formed influential partnerships that are transforming the future of location intelligence and logistics. In March 2022, it collaborated with Dista, a leading low-code AI platform, integrating Dista’s enterprise app expertise with NextBillion.ai’s advanced mapping technology to improve mobility, field services, delivery, and sales operations, expanding its global presence.
Nextbillion.ai’s Locus integrates its mapping features into Locus’s automation system to improve supply chain processes, optimise route planning, and reduce logistics costs. The partnership with Locale.ai merges accurate mapping with advanced analytics, providing real-time asset tracking, precise ETAs, and enhanced customer insights through actionable data.
Finally, the collaboration with RouteQ combines NextBillion.ai’s geospatial technology with RouteQ’s route optimisation tools to enhance delivery efficiency worldwide, reducing costs and improving operations. These partnerships are expanding the ways businesses leverage location data to deliver concrete results.
Market Opportunity
The global location intelligence market, valued at $22–25 billion, is projected to reach $50–70 billion by 2030–2034, with an annual growth of 11–17%. The digital maps industry, in particular, is expected to grow from $29 billion in 2025 to more than $54 billion by 2030, driven by rising demand for real-time, AI-powered, and cloud-based solutions.
India’s logistics market is projected to expand from $230 billion in 2024 to $360 billion by 2030, at an 8% CAGR. Meanwhile, the digital logistics sector is growing even more quickly, with an estimated CAGR of 21.3% from 2025 to 2030. This fast-paced growth creates a major opportunity for platforms like NextBillion.ai, which provide customised, AI-driven location solutions.
